According to reports, the king cobra is common in South and Southeast Asia in a variety of habitats, including Mangrove Swamp forests and some agricultural land with forest remnants. 

The king cobra is listed as vulnerable by the International Union for Conservation of Nature.

In some places, these animals have faced population declines of more than 80% in the last 10 years due to habitat loss and exploitation.

The heaviest snake, the snake with the most unique record in the world, which is the heaviest snake in the world. it is said that the green anaconda is the heaviest snake ever known in the world by experts.

The heaviest anaconda ever recorded was 227 kg, which was 8.43 meters long and 1.11 meters in diameter.

Experts suspect that the Anaconda is as long

5.2 m will weigh about the same as the Python reticulate, which is 7.3 m. The green anaconda is a solitary non-venomous snake and is commonly found in South America, as well as in Trinidad.

They spend most of their time in water and usually in swamps.

Streams stagnate rivers too.

Because of this, the nostrils and eyes of this animal have evolved to be above the head, not sideways
